Why bamboo?

Bamboo has rapidly gained popularity in Europe in recent years, and not without reason. This fast-growing plant has enormous potential to contribute to climate solutions. Due to its capacity to absorb large amounts of CO2, bamboo plays an important role in reducing carbon emissions and sequestering carbon in the soil. Furthermore, bamboo is a versatile crop: from bamboo construction materials to sustainable textile fibers, it offers countless possibilities.
